retrobox / web

🌍 retrobox.tech web site, made with Vue.js and Nuxt.js

Home Page:https://retrobox.tech

Geek Repo:Geek Repo

Github PK Tool:Github PK Tool

RetroBox Website

The RetroBox website made with nuxt.js

CircleCI

Preview

alt text

Setup

  1. Clone the repository: git clone https://github.com/retrobox/web
  2. Install dependencies: yarn install
  3. Setup .env file (Instructions to do so below)
  4. Run development server (will listen on 3000 port by default): yarn dev

Environment variables

In order to get the server running you will need to fill your .env file. Create a .env file from the .env.example file at the root of the folder repository (same level as nuxt.config.js).

Description of the environment variables.

API_ENDPOINT=http://localhost:8000 # the base url of the api
API_PROXY_ENDPOINT=http://localhost:3000/api # the base url of the api proxy
ADMIN_DASHBOARD_ENDPOINT=https://admin.retrobox.tech # the base url of the admin dashboard (only serve as redirection purpose)
WS_ENDPOINT=https://ws.retrobox.tech # the base url of the websocket server 
COOKIE_DOMAIN=retrobox.tech # the domain where to save the cookies 
STRIPE_PUBLIC=YOUR_STRIPE_PUBLIC_KEY # used to setup stripe payment method

About

🌍 retrobox.tech web site, made with Vue.js and Nuxt.js

https://retrobox.tech


Languages

Language:SCSS 60.2%Language:Vue 31.2%Language:JavaScript 8.5%Language:Dockerfile 0.1%Language:Shell 0.1%